John Schellnhuber’s Third Industrial Revolution, a New Approach to Addressing the Hazards of Global Warming

One of the topical lectures offered at this year’s annual meeting of the AAAS (American Association for the Advancement of Science), wrapping today in San Francisco, sees John Schellnhuber expanding on his 12 global warming tipping points (Mother Jones Nov/Dec 2006).

Schellnhuber’s impeccable credentials (founder of the Potsdam Institute for Climate Impact Research, James Martin Fellow at Oxford University, Chief Government Adviser on climate for the German G8 and European Union twin presidency in 2007) underscore his brilliant and impassioned message: we need a Third Industrial Revolution to achieve a sustainable future on planet Earth.

“We’ve lost almost a decade in my field debating the climate change models,” he says. There’s no time to waste. He describes the “2-degree guardrail” (3.6 degrees F). If we can keep global warming at or below 2 degrees C, we may prevent the 12 tipping points from tipping. Whereas even minute increases above 2-degree C are likely to initiate cascades of catastrophe impossible to reverse.

The only way to hold to the 2-degree line is to reduce carbon dioxide emissions. Currently the world is still accelerating its production of greenhouse emissions. You do the math.

“Eternity,” says Schellnhuber, “lasts a very long time, especially towards the end.”

He shows an animation of the 12 tipping points tipping each other one after another and then swirling around in a vortex of chaos. “I can stop it,” he says, “but only in virtual reality.”

To stop it in reality, he argues we must induce innovation. “People think innovation is manna from heaven and will simply happen,” he says. Not true—though we know what’s encouraged it in the past. “World War II was the biggest inducer of innovation on this planet,” he says, and an example of how we need to pour our collective resources into a new war, a new fight for our survival.

Nicholas Stern’s report to the British government said that the only way to hold the 2-degree C line is to induce innovation. Meanwhile, says Schellnhuber, the past two decades have seen a dramatic decline in research and development in energy, exactly the reverse of what’s needed.

We need to reinvent the way we live on the land and in cities, Schellnhuber says—including breaking the urbanization mold. Our cities have been built to maximize automobile traffic. But urban life as we know it is not sustainable: it’s nonadaptive to global warming, as well as being a major contributor to global warming.

As for security, Schellnhuber refers to a global analysis of a future where the tipping points have already tipped. The results are wars, civil wars, and an overall “climate of violence.”

As for the solution, “it’s the portfolio, stupid.” We need to mix it up with all the renewables—hydrothermal, wind, solar, biofuels—with solar being our best bet since it’s evenly distributed across the spectrum of rich and poor nations, thereby minimizing the tendency to horde with all its geopolitical consequences. The European Union is already talking about linking a renewable energy grid across the continent.

Schellnhuber’s PowerPoint presentation and lecture should be required listening for all presidents, prime ministers, members of congresses and parliaments, CEOs, CFOs, state legislatures, middle and high school students, parents and prospective parents.

On the average-joe level, why not include its message in driver’s ed? We’re taught the dangers of drunk driving and other forms of recklessness. Why not the hazards of our own fossil-fuel consumption? It’s arguably more dangerous to more of us that we’ll never meet than any other activity we engage in. Why not start the Third Industrial Revolution with a question on the driving exam: “What’s the single biggest thing you can do behind the wheel to save the lives of your children and grandchildren not even in the car?”

Homeowners can cut energy bills by making their houses more energy-efficient R5
_________________________________________
By YJ Draiman
HOMEOWNERS can practically hear the meters ticking as their air conditioners fight this summer's sweltering heat.
But that doesn't mean there aren't some things they can do to ward off high energy bills now--and once winter sweeps in.
Just ask THE ENERGY EXPERT, who conducts residential energy audits as National Energy Efficiency Auditor.
"The most common problem is air infiltration," he said, "where unconditioned air meets conditioned air."
THE ENERGY EXPERT, who uses smoke pencils to detect leaks and infrared scans to check insulation, windows, attics and roofs, said poorly insulated "room additions" over garages top the list of energy wasters.
"Builders don't always sheathe the back side of the drywall in insulation, so hot attic air infiltrates the room," he said. "There's only one piece of drywall keeping the hot air out."
THE ENERGY Experts’ solution is to install energy-efficient foam board with an aluminum-foil backing behind the drywall or wool insulation which also absorbs sound. A recent job cost about $400 and or insulation and attic fans in the attic – there is also a rebate and tax credits (check with your local utility). (Insulation in the attic and attic fans reduce energy consumption substantially). Utilizing night-time outside air to cool down the house.
"It pays for itself in one season," THE ENERGY EXPERT said.
Homeowners typically spend about $1,600 a year to heat and cool the house, turn lights on and off, and operate appliances, said spokeswoman for the nonprofit Alliance to Save Energy.
But they can cut those expenses by as much as $600 by switching to more energy-efficient products and taking a variety of other energy-saving steps.
Those can be as simple as replacing a 15- to 20-year-old refrigerator with a new Energy Star model, which uses about a fourth as much electricity as an older appliance, and/or putting compact florescent bulbs or LED bulbs in at least the five most commonly used light fixtures in the house. You should also replace burned out motors/compressors with energy efficient multi-stage motors. Install photocell for outside lighting.
"Compact fluorescents cost more up front, but you really make it up because they use somewhere between 20 and 25 percent of the energy required for an incandescent and they last 10 times longer," the Energy Expert said. "Plus, they don't burn as hot, so they don't heat up the place during the summer and your air conditioner has to work less hard."
A good place for homeowners to start in determining how their energy usage stacks up is to log on to the Home Energy Saver at homeenergysaver.lbl.gov.
Developed by the Department of Energy and the Environmental Protection Agency, this site calculates energy use and savings tips based on information that users provide. Type in a ZIP code and up pop the energy costs of an average home and an energy-efficient home for that area.
The program also includes a questionnaire that asks for more detailed information so it can provide a customized answer. It also has links to sites that provide a wealth of information about its energy-saving recommendations.
On various utility companies Web sites, shoppers can order a similarly helpful gizmo called Watts Up? Plug in any standard 120-volt appliance or electronic device, and it will analyze such things as current draw, incoming voltage and cost of operation. The Watts Up? Basic model costs $89.95 and the pro version costs $123.95.
Rather leave audits to professionals?
Some auditors offer a standard audit for $100 that includes a visual inspection of the house and its heating, ventilation and air-conditioning systems. An expanded audit, which costs $200, includes tests to check for leaks in air ducts and the house's air-tightness.
Your local utility company may do audits, also has a list of providers on its Web site.
Low-income homeowners can get help for free through the Aging weatherization assistance program.
"We go into the house and do various tests to find problem areas," said the Energy Consultant. "What we do in most cases is make minor repairs and blow in insulation."
Last fiscal year, many families got help through the federally funded program.
Sometimes, however, the most effective ways to trim energy usage are the easiest, the Energy Expert said.
Putting up weather-stripping, for example, is something anyone can do yet many people overlook, he said. The same goes for changing a heating system's air filters on a regular basis or a set-back thermostat.
The Energy Expert also recommended installing ceiling fans and programmable electronic thermostats. A fan can make a room feel cooler so the air conditioning can be turned up, and a programmable thermostat automatically lowers the heat setting while homeowners are at work and raises it just before they return.
The Energy Expert has also learned that putting the screens/shades/awning on the south-facing windows of the house in the summer will help block out some of the sun's fierce heat. In some states especially the western parts of the United States temperature at night falls to 50-60 degrees – open the windows and shut the air-condition and or utilize a fan to bring in the fresh cooler air – it is also healthier and reduces indoor pollution. In areas of the country that have a high humidity – you can install a dehumidifier in the summer to reduce energy cost and a humidifier in the winter.
A homeowner can also replace the windows with energy efficient windows. This will insulate the house further, produce better indoor temperature control and increase the value of the home. Many States and some Utility companies offer rebates and or credits for replacement windows.
"I take the screens and or shades off in the winter," The Energy Expert said.
Increasing a house's energy efficiency not only lowers the owner's bills, it also raises the value of the property. According to an EPA-funded study done in 2005, the latest year for which figures are available, a house's value jumps $10 to $25 for every $1 the owner is able to save on annual fuel/energy bills.
